New production season announced!

MGA are delighted to announce the 2020 season of performances featuring the graduating Full-Time School year groups in Musical Theatre, Acting and Dance.

Tickets for all productions can be bought through our online Box Office and more information for each show can be found on the Productions page.

Third Year Musical Theatre students will start the season off with a series of Cabaret performances at Dirti Martini cabaret bar, followed by two Musical Theatre productions – ‘Into The Woods’ in May, and ‘9 to 5 The Musical’ in June, at Leith Theatre.

MGA Dance students will present ‘Impulse’ Festival at the Festival Theatre Studio in April, before presenting a Triple Bill of new choreography in May and ’21’ in June, a new piece reflecting on events of the 21st Century, both at Leith Theatre.

Our graduating class of Actors will perform the very first New Writing Festival at MGA in April, with new Scottish works performed at the Festival Theatre Studio. Their performances are ‘The Penelopiad’ by Margaret Atwood in May, Leith Theatre, and Shakespeare’s ‘Twelfth Night’ in June at the Rose Theatre.
